Re: aphids and mandevilla/ now mealy bugs


Marathon works best on softer new growth. Older woodier stems does not seem 
to translocate the insecticide as well as younger stems. I tried it on 
poinsettias but it was not too effective on older plants.

Neem based pesticides seem to work well on mealy bugs, but they do not kill 
the bugs right away, just disrupt their life cycle and prevent younger mealy 
bugs from becoming adults,
